>> Is it expected and intentional that this increases the mac deployment target to 10.12?
>
> I wasn't aware of that - but I think it's expected since the check in RWMutex checks for the C++ standard and doesn't care about the deployment target for macOS. It seems pretty easy to change, but I wonder if that matters? 10.12 was released in 2016 so it's pretty old and this wouldn't affect most users of LLVM.
>
> My gut feeling say that we should be fine with requiring 10.12 and if that becomes a big problem during the development phase someone could propose a patch to improve the check in RWMutex.
>
> But in that case we should probably have a check for the deployment target as part of the cmake config and error if CXX_STANDARD > 17 and OSX_DEPLOYMENT_TARGET < 10.12.

Given https://github.com/llvm/llvm-project/blob/2bb7c54621f31a957302a4deb3d25b752acb07bd/llvm/include/llvm/Support/RWMutex.h#L22-L27, it seems like this is supposed to be supported. This is probably just a matter of moving the shared_mutex use behind the LLVM_USE_RW_MUTEX_IMPL guard?
